@charset "utf-8";

@font-face {
    font-family: 'OneStoreMobilePop';
    src: url('https://cdn.jsdelivr.net/gh/projectnoonnu/noonfonts_2105_2@1.0/ONE-Mobile-POP.woff') format('woff');
    font-weight: normal;
    font-display: swap;
}
.lt_bn {position:relative;overflow:hidden; width:100%; margin:0 auto;}
.lt_bn .bx-wrapper{height:auto;}
.lt_bn li {background-position:center center !important;background-size:cover;background-repeat:no-repeat; height:600px;/*height:100vh;text-align:center;*/color:#0a0a0a}
.lt_bn .bg{position:absolute;top:0;left:0;width:100%;height:100%;background:rgba(0,0,0,0);content:'';z-index:1;overflow:hidden}

.lt_bn .bn_txt {display:flex; align-items:center; width:100%;max-width:1400px; height:100%; margin:0 auto; padding:0; text-align:left; position:relative; z-index:2;}
.lt_bn .txt_wr {padding-top:00px;}

.lt_bn li .bn_tit {font-size:80px;  margin-bottom:25px; word-break:keep-all; opacity:0;font-family: 'OneStoreMobilePop';
-webkit-transition: all 0.5s ease-in .5s;
-moz-transition:  all 0.5s ease-in .5s;
-ms-transition: all 0.5s ease-in .5s;
-o-transition: all 0.5s ease-in .5s;
transition: all 0.5s ease-in .5s}
.lt_bn li .bn_tit span{color: #0e71b2;}

.lt_bn li .active-slide .bn_tit {opacity:1;}


.lt_bn li .bn_detail {font-size:22px; line-height: 32px; word-break:keep-all;  opacity:0; max-width: 60%;

-webkit-transition: all 1s ease-in .3s;
-moz-transition:  all 1s ease-in .3s ;
-ms-transition:  all 1s ease-in .3s;
-o-transition: all 1s ease-in .3s;
transition: all 1s ease-in .3s}

.lt_bn li .active-slide .bn_detail {opacity:1}

.lt_bn li .bn_detail span{font-size: 26px; margin-left: 15px; opacity: 0.8;;}

.lt_bn li .bn_detail_tit{font-size: 26px; margin-bottom: 25px; color: #000; opacity: 0;
-webkit-transition: all 1s ease-in .3s;
-moz-transition:  all 1s ease-in .3s ;
-ms-transition:  all 1s ease-in .3s;
-o-transition: all 1s ease-in .3s;
transition: all 1s ease-in .3s}

.lt_bn li  .active-slide  .bn_detail_tit{opacity:0.6}

.lt_bn li .bn_link{display:inline-block;;font-size: 20px; color: #fff; margin-top: 30px; opacity: 0;background: #0e71b2; padding: 10px 20px; border-radius: 10px;
-webkit-transition: all 1s ease-in .3s;
-moz-transition:  all 1s ease-in .3s ;
-ms-transition:  all 1s ease-in .3s;
-o-transition: all 1s ease-in .3s;
transition: all 1s ease-in .3s}

.lt_bn li  .active-slide  .bn_link{opacity:1}


.lt_bn #bx_pager {position:absolute; bottom:30px; z-index:99; width:100%;}
.lt_bn #bx_pager .pager_wrap {width:100%; max-width:1400px; margin:0 auto; text-align:center;}
.lt_bn #bx_pager .pager_wrap a {font-size:0px; display:inline-block; width:14px; height:14px; margin:0 1px; border-radius:50%; border:1px solid #fff;}
.lt_bn #bx_pager .pager_wrap .active{background:#fff;}

 
  @media (max-width: 1399px){
	.lt_bn .bn_txt {padding:0 40px;}
 }
   @media (max-width: 969px){
	.lt_bn .bx-wrapper, .lt_bn li {height:600px;}
	.lt_bn .bn_txt {padding:0 30px;}
	.lt_bn .txt_wr {padding-top:70px;}
    .lt_bn li .bn_detail {font-size:20px; line-height: 30px}
	.lt_bn li .bn_tit {font-size:48px; margin-bottom:20px;}

	.lt_bn li .active-slide .bn_tit span{height: 1px; width: 60px; margin-bottom: 10px;  margin-right: 10px;}
	.lt_bn li .bn_detail span{font-size: 16px; margin-left: 10px; }
	.lt_bn li .bn_detail_tit{font-size: 22px;padding-bottom: 10px;}
	.lt_bn li .bn_link{font-size: 16px; margin-top: 30px; padding: 10px 20px; border-radius: 5px;}
 }

  @media (max-width: 639px){
	.lt_bn .bx-wrapper, .lt_bn li {height:500px; background-position: 76% !important;}
	.lt_bn .bn_txt {padding:0 20px;}
	.lt_bn .txt_wr {padding-top:60px;}
    .lt_bn li .bn_detail {font-size:16px;line-height: 24px; width: 85%}
	.lt_bn li .bn_tit {font-size:36px; margin-bottom:15px;}
	.lt_bn #bx_pager {bottom:20px;}
	.lt_bn #bx_pager .pager_wrap a {width:12px; height:12px;}
	.lt_bn li .bn_detail_tit{font-size: 16px;padding-bottom: 5px;  margin-bottom: 10px;}
	.lt_bn li .bn_detail span{font-size: 14px; margin-left: 10px; }
	.lt_bn li .active-slide .bn_tit span{height: 1px; width: 40px; margin-bottom: 10px;  margin-right: 10px;}
 }

  @media (max-width: 399px){
	.lt_bn .bx-wrapper, .lt_bn li {height:460px;}
	.lt_bn .bn_txt {padding:0 15px;}
    .lt_bn li .bn_detail {font-size:16px; width: 90%}
	.lt_bn li .bn_tit {font-size:32px; letter-spacing:-0.025em; margin-top:15px;}
 }
